Description

Edwin H. Friedman explores the intricate dynamics of leadership and the human experience through a compelling collection of fables. Each story is infused with timeless wisdom, inviting readers to reflect on their own lives while revealing deeper truths about society and governance. Through rich storytelling, Friedman deftly addresses the complexities of relationships and the challenges faced by leaders in today’s world.

The fables serve as both entertaining narratives and profound lessons, encouraging introspection and growth. With a keen eye for human behavior, Friedman articulates the nuances of resilience, courage, and the often-unseen influences that shape character and decision-making. Readers find themselves engaged in a journey that not only illuminates the struggles inherent in leadership but also inspires a sense of hope and possibility for transformation. Through these illustrative tales, the essence of human nature is examined, making it a timeless read for those seeking wisdom in an increasingly complex world.
